vba 並び替え 任意 customorder

データを並べ替える方法データを並べ替えるには、Range【レンジ】オブジェクトのSort【ソート】メソッドを使用する方法とSort【ソート】オブジェクトを使用する方法の2つの方法があります。Sort【ソート】メソッドは、引数に設定ができ、

SortFieldオブジェクトの引数CustomOrder: には、設定できる文字列要素数に上限があるのではないかと思い、質問させていただきます データベース用シートの情報を購読紙のマスタ表に登録してある並びに並べ替えたく、SortFieldオブジェクトの引数のCustomOrder にセル範囲の情報を設定しています SortFieldオブジェクトの引数CustomOrder: には、設定できる文字列要素数に上限があるのではないかと思い、質問させていただきます データベース用シートの情報を購読紙のマスタ表に登録してある並びに並べ替えたく、SortFieldオブジェクトの引数のCustomOrder にセル範囲の情報を設定しています

vbaの変更をしましたが、うまく動作しません。 以下のwinxp+excel2003時のvbaで変更を教えていただけると助かります。 ・「参照用シート」の「セルa5~a15」に任意の並び替えを記入 ・「累計シート」の「セルa1~c100」を任意の設定で並び替える エクセルvbaで任意の順に並び替えを行うには? たとえばエクセル上に以下のデータベースがあるとします。 aaa aab aac aba abb abc baa bab bac bba bbb bbc ここで、エクセル上にたとえばbaa、aba、bbb、abcなどと入力したときに、 データベースの順番に従って aba abc baa bbb 並べ替え(Sort オブジェクト, SortFields コレクション) Sort オブジェクトの使用方法と使用例 SortFields コレクションを使用して、並べ替えの条件を設定する方法と使用例 Sort.Apply メソッドで、 … これを支店順に並べるための 独自ルール を登録します。 まず、表の範囲内のどこかのセルを選択しておきます。 a1である必要はありません. Excel VBA マクロのセルの並び替え、ソートする方法を紹介します。Range.Sort メソッドでセルを昇順や降順に並び替えできます。 下の表は支店順に並び替えられる前の表で、売上順に並んでいます。 元は売上順の表. Excel VBA ベーシック; Excel VBA スタンダード; 通信会社勤務の現役サラリーマン。 心が安らぐ瞬間は2人の娘といちゃいちゃする時間。 趣味は読書。ビジネス書や漫画が大好き。 好きな食べ物はラーメン。特に二郎や蒙古タンメンがお気に入り。 VBAエキスパート. 実は、この「独自の基準による並べ替え」は、Excel 2007以降のVBAで簡単になった機能のひとつです。独自の基準で並べ替えるときは、Add2メソッドの引数CustomOrderに、並べ替えたい基準をカンマで区切って指定します。 エクセルでデータを整理していると、「都道府県順」や「科目名順」など、「独自の順序」で並べ替えを行う必要に刈られることがありませんか? そんな時に 手作業で行を入れ換えるなんてナンセンス。 …

これらがAddメソッド、及びSortオブジェクトに指定する引数になります。 サンプルではデータを並べ替えているので、SortOn:=xlSortOnValues, Order:=xlDescendingの部分で「データ」「降順」を指定しています。. 上記のvbaの紹介で使っているもので、地域を「北海道→青森→大阪→鹿児島→沖縄」の順番に並び替えています。 CustomOrder:="〇〇,〇〇"の〇〇を付け加えたり、変更したりするだけでユーザー定義の設 … vbaでも指定したドライブの総容量や空き容量を取得することが可能なので、使用容量を算出することも出来ます。用途としてはドライブ管理を目的として適宜情報を取得し一定容量以下であればアラートを出すなどが可能ではないかと思いますので、今回はその方法について書いていきます。 データを並べ替える方法データを並べ替えるには、Range【レンジ】オブジェクトのSort【ソート】メソッドを使用する方法とSort【ソート】オブジェクトを使用する方法の2つの方法があります。Sort【ソート】メソッドは、引数に設定ができ、 並べ替え(Sort オブジェクト, SortFields コレクション) Sort オブジェクトの使用方法と使用例 SortFields コレクションを使用して、並べ替えの条件を設定する方法と使用例 Sort.Apply メソッドで、 … 並べ替え,並び替え,ソート,Sortメソッド,Rangeオブジェクト,Quickソート,クイックソート,バブルソート,挿入ソート,選択ソート,ヒープソート,シェルソート,Sortプロパティ,ADO,の解説 . シートを任意の順に並べるには ブックに複数のシートがあり並べ替えを行う場合、シートを一つずつ選択してドラッグし … Excel作業をVBAで効率化 いつものExcel作業はVBAを使えば数秒で終わるかもし … 並び替えが実施されているかもしれないので、一度並び替えの条件をクリアーしておきます。.SortFields.Add Key:=Range("b1"), CustomOrder:="池辺,大崎,品川,渋谷" Key:=Range("b1") B1をキーとして、 CustomOrder オリジナルの"池辺,大崎,品川,渋谷"という順番を 指定してあげます。